Army rebuilds Tawi Bridge in 12 hours

Jammu, August 30, 2025: In a remarkable feat of engineering, the Indian Army’s Tiger Division restored vehicular traffic on the flood-damaged Fourth Tawi Bridge in Jammu city by constructing a 110-foot Bailey bridge in just 12 hours.
